The award-winning independent game studio Ember Lab said its story-driven action adventure game Kena: Bridge of Spirits is coming to Nintendo Switch 2 this spring.
The new Nintendo version will come feature-complete with the latest updates to the game, including the Anniversary DLC and New Game+ mode.

Kena: Bridge of Spirits first launched on PlayStation platforms in September 2021 and went on to win several awards including Best Independent Game and Best Debut Indie Game at The Game Awards 2021.
One of the most beloved indie games in recent years, the game welcomes players into a charming world filled with mystery, combining exploration, puzzle-solving, fast-paced combat, and compelling narrative. Players take on the role of Kena, a young spirit guide, on her journey of self-discovery as she restores balance to an ancient village in a once-thriving environment.
The Nintendo Switch 2 version comes complete with the Anniversary DLC, which features Charmstones, Spirit Guide Trials, Kena Outfits, and accessibility features. It also features New Game+ mode, which allows players who’ve completed the game to restart Kena’s journey with all of their previously unlocked abilities, including upgrades, outfits, Rot, and more, as well as redesigned and more challenging combat encounters.

Kena: Bridge of Spirits will be available globally on Nintendo Switch 2 in spring 2026. The game is currently available on PC via Steam and the Epic Games Store, PlayStation 5 and PlayStation 4, and Xbox Series X|S and Xbox One.
Founded in 2009 by brothers Mike and Josh Grier, Ember Lab is an independent game development studio based in California, dedicated to creating immersive and evocative experiences.
The studio is currently hard at work on its current project, Kena: Scars of Kosmora.
